Economics of Power Generation: Calculating the cost of energy, load factors, and capacity factors.Analysis of Steam Cycles: Detailed solutions for the Carnot cycle and the Rankine cycle with its various modifications.Steam Generators and Accessories: Analyzing boiler efficiency, draught systems, and heat balance sheets.Steam Turbines: Working through velocity triangles and efficiency calculations for impulse and reaction turbines.Gas Turbine and Combined Cycle Power Plants: Solving for pressure ratios and intercooling effects.Nuclear and Hydroelectric Power Plants: Understanding the unique calculations involved in non-thermal power generation.
